Cilantro, also known as coriander, is a fragrant herb commonly used in international cuisine, prized for its unique citrusy and slightly sweet flavor profile. Cilantro, also known as coriander in some countries, is widely used in cooking, mainly in mexican, indian, and southeast asian cuisines. It’s very fragrant, and its taste makes it great. Known worldwide by two different names, cilantro and coriander, this polarizing herb is full of mystique, both in terms of flavor and identity.
